Article: REP. WALDEN RECEIVES NATIONAL AWARD FOR WORK ON RURAL HEALTH CARE ISSUES

Rep. Greg Walden, R-Ore. (2nd CD), issued the following press release:

The National Rural Health Association (NRHA) today awarded their 2006 Legislator of the Year Award to Rep. Greg Walden (R-OR), co-chairman of the bipartisan House Rural Health Care Coalition. Walden was presented the award by NRHA President Bill Sexton of Seaside, Oregon, and Scott Ekblad, deputy director for the Oregon Office of Rural Health, in recognition of his hard work on behalf of rural health issues and his work to advance important rural-specific reforms within the House of Representatives."Health care is an issue of great importance to me and to the residents of central, southern and eastern Oregon.
